Matera, Italy

Sextantio le Grotte della Civita is housed in the most ancient area of the traditional Sassi of Matera, where guests can step into a serene environment evocative of the generations of Matera’s residents who once occupied these cave dwellings. Today the caves which make up the property have been updated into a boutique hotel. However, the designers have masterfully retained the historic atmosphere of the cave dwellings through the preservation of the rocky, stone structures and careful, minimalist decoration.

In the 18 guest rooms and suites, flat-screen TVs and in-room tablets are eschewed in exchange for soft candlelight and antique dark wood furnishings. Each room is unique — they all retain the stone walls of the caves which house them. Many have vaulted ceilings or stone archways and open up out onto the stone stairs and walkways which connect the different areas of the hotel, set over several different levels. Breakfast each morning is a fresh spread of local meats, cheeses, fruits, and pastries. In the evening the breakfast room turns into a bar where you can enjoy an aperitivo before dinner.

Rooms

In keeping with the historic design of the property and the faithfulness to the geological structures which house the hotel, each of the 18 rooms in the property is unique. Decoration and embellishment is kept to a minimum. Instead, the natural stone edifices are accented with dark wood furnishings and traditional loom-woven linens. Underground heating ensures the room stays warm despite the setting. While the situation within the caves allows some rooms more sunlight, many rely on soft, romantic candlelight in the evenings, just as they did in many years ago.

Rooms are set over several different layers of the property and open up on to the stone stairways and walkways which connect the different areas of the hotel. 

Location

The property is nestled into the caves of the most historic part of the Matera’s Sassi, known as the Civita. The rocky caves here climb up the side of the mountain which overlooks Matera offering remarkable views. The area retains its historic layout complete with stone staircases connecting the various businesses, churches and restaurants nearby.

Food and drink

A traditional Italian breakfast is served in the mornings with cheese, meats, pastries and fresh fruits. In the afternoon you can enjoy an aperitivo in the same room. There is no restaurant within the property itself, however there is an abundance of local restaurants just a short walk away.

      In southern Italy’s Matera, you can explore cave dwellings and medieval churches in a city cut into the soft volcanic rock of a river canyon. This private half-day tour reveals much about the city's history, its people and the conditions that forced its evacuation.
